Partage
  • Partager sur Facebook
  • Partager sur Twitter

Lancer une application sur le serveur

Sujet résolu
    9 décembre 2018 à 19:02:30

    Bonjour je veux crée un site web et j'ai besoin que quand un utilisateur clique sur une icone mon serveur exécute une application que j'ai crée possible ??

    • Partager sur Facebook
    • Partager sur Twitter
      10 décembre 2018 à 8:58:07

      Tout dépend.

      Si tu est héberger sur un VPS / Serveur Dédié, oui. En local, si tu fais de ton ordinateur un serveur dédié, oui. Mais dans tout les cas, cela sortira totalement du simple usage de "PHP". Impossible sur hébergeur gratuit / mutualisé / exclusive web.

      Si tu es dans les bonnes conditions, http://php.net/manual/fr/book.exec.php

      • Partager sur Facebook
      • Partager sur Twitter
        10 décembre 2018 à 9:31:46

        Bonjour,

        Ton application, c'est quoi ?

        Car par exemple, si tu as dans ton application un affichage natif tu vas avoir un problème pour le rendu dans du web.

        A+

        • Partager sur Facebook
        • Partager sur Twitter
          10 décembre 2018 à 9:42:51

          Il est vrai que je n'ai pas éclairer ce point.

          S'agit-il d'une application sur le serveur (du genre, test.exe ?) ou s'agit-il d'une Applet Web (Exemple : Applet JAVA ?)

          • Partager sur Facebook
          • Partager sur Twitter
            10 décembre 2018 à 9:51:10

            Non il n'y a pas de problème sur le plan graphique l’application se lance et fait un "Rapport" de ce quelle a fait aux client et pas de problème je suis en local et j’achèterais un serveur plus tard quand tous fonctionnera après j'avait penser a faire un fichier texte qui dit si l'application doit être lancer ou pas et une apli qui tourne 24/24 lance l'autre apli je dit ça si cela peux aider merci
            • Partager sur Facebook
            • Partager sur Twitter
              10 décembre 2018 à 9:56:25

              Hello,

              Il est difficile de comprendre ton architecture.

              Peux-tu nous donner le nom du fichier (programme) lancé et comment tu le lances actuellement ? Cela nous permettra de mieux visualiser.

              • Partager sur Facebook
              • Partager sur Twitter
                10 décembre 2018 à 15:20:25

                Quand tu dis un rapport ... c'est un état dans un fichier ?

                Pour moi c'est pas très compréhensible :

                un fichier texte qui dit si l'application doit être lancer ou pas et une apli qui tourne 24/24 lance l'autre apli je dit ça si cela peux aider

                A+

                • Partager sur Facebook
                • Partager sur Twitter
                  10 décembre 2018 à 18:44:04

                  Une application nommée "Launcher" regarde chaque seconde un fichier txt nommée lancer, si la valeur est égale a 1 il la met a 0 et lance l’application numéro 2.

                  Quand le client se connecte, php modifie le 0 en 1.

                  -
                  Edité par AyeinLas 10 décembre 2018 à 18:45:23

                  • Partager sur Facebook
                  • Partager sur Twitter
                    11 décembre 2018 à 7:23:54

                    Dis comme cela rien de très complexe.

                    Ton application "Launcher" c'est en gros une boucle infinie avec les 2 fonctions que tu as indiquée : lecture d'un fichier, lancement d'une application.

                    Pour la seconde de délai ce sera du à peu près car difficile sur un serveur de faire exactement ce délai. Bien-sûr le cron ne convient pas puisque le délai est la minute.

                    A+

                    • Partager sur Facebook
                    • Partager sur Twitter
                      12 décembre 2018 à 18:13:43

                      exactement c'est pour cela que je ne voulait pas utilisée cette méthode "rafistolée"
                      • Partager sur Facebook
                      • Partager sur Twitter
                        13 décembre 2018 à 7:51:05

                        Quelle méthode rafistolée ?

                        Si tu parles de la boucle infinie sur un serveur classique pour le web tu n'as pas à mon avis d'alternative.

                        Si tu veux être très précis alors il faut passer à des systèmes spécialisés type temps réel.

                        Au passage si on en savait plus sur ton besoin, peut-être existe t-il d'autres solutions d'architecture car celle que tu décris ne me semble pas très "pro".

                        A+

                        • Partager sur Facebook
                        • Partager sur Twitter

                        Lancer une application sur le serveur

                        ×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
                        ×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
                        • Editeur
                        • Markdown